## Order Cutoff Rule — Provenance

The Plumwick bakery app enforces a 2pm cutoff for next-day orders. That rule lives in `cutoff.toml`, not in code, so don't go hunting through handlers. Each deploy bakes the config into the artifact, which is why stale cutoffs sometimes linger after a hotfix. If a customer reports ordering past cutoff, first check which artifact served them. The responsible build is listed just below.

session token of kahog-bahif = htk9_f63daec35

# Pagination config — Lanternfish Public API
#
# Welcome aboard. All list endpoints are cursor-paginated; offset params
# were removed in v3. PAGE_SIZE_DEFAULT=25 and PAGE_SIZE_MAX=100 are hard
# caps enforced at the gateway, not per-route. Cursors are opaque — never
# parse them client-side or in tests. Raising PAGE_SIZE_MAX needs a perf
# review first. Cursors are signed before leaving the service, and the
# signing secret is set on the line directly below.

vault entry, yagef-bahop: COURIER_KEY29=5cc62eb51255862256337c33c5be9

### Locker release flow (WashPoint v2)

Quick sketch for whoever inherits this: when a customer scans their pickup code, we hold the locker latch open briefly, retry the solenoid if the door sensor doesn't confirm, then re-lock and flag staff after too many failures. Timing here is fussy — the Delmar Street units have slow latches. Current tuning lives in one place, shown below.

tuning table, kawep-tawif:
CAPS = {
    "olidor": 80,
    "belion": 7,
    "quenys": 225,
    "druox": 839,
    "fraath": 482,
}

Welcome to the Ledgerline release team. When validating a build, note that spreadsheet exports in Gridwell can spike memory usage on worksheets over 200k rows, so run the export smoke test on the high-memory runner only. Results post automatically to the Relay dashboard. To trigger the export benchmark job against the staging metrics service, authenticate with the key below.

service key, fafof-yagug: qvz3-94e